Foundation stabilizing services involve specialized techniques aimed at correcting and preventing issues related to a building’s foundation. These services typically include methods such as underpinning, piering, and slab stabilization, which are designed to reinforce the structural support of a property. The process often involves installing supports beneath the foundation or adjusting existing supports to restore stability and ensure the building remains level and secure. By addressing foundational concerns early, these services help maintain the integrity of the property and prevent further structural problems.

Problems that foundation stabilizing services help resolve include uneven settling, cracks in walls or floors, and shifting or sinking of the foundation. These issues can result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Left unaddressed, foundation problems may lead to more significant structural damage, including compromised load-bearing walls or damaged utilities. Foundation stabilization techniques aim to correct these issues, providing a more stable base for the entire structure and reducing the risk of costly repairs in the future.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Stabilizing Cost - Typical expenses for foundation stabilization services range from $2,500 to $7,000, depending on the extent of work needed. Smaller projects may be closer to $2,500, while larger, more complex repairs can exceed $7,000.

Materials and Equipment - Costs for materials such as piers or underpinning systems usually fall between $1,000 and $4,000. Additional equipment or specialized tools can add to the overall expense, depending on the project's scope.

Labor and Service Fees - Labor charges for foundation stabilization services often range from $1,500 to $4,500. The final price varies based on the size of the property and the complexity of the stabilization process.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include permits, inspections, or repair of related structural elements, generally adding $500 to $2,000. These costs depend on local regulations and specific project requ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are foundation stabilizing services? Foundation stabilizing services involve techniques to reinforce and support a building's foundation, helping to prevent or repair settling and shifting issues.

How do foundation stabilization methods work? These methods typically include installing piers, underpinning, or braces to provide additional support and ensure the foundation remains stable.

What signs indicate the need for foundation stabilization?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, and visible settling or shifting of the structure.

Are foundation stabilization services suitable for all types of foundations? These services are generally applicable to various foundation types,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ine the most appropriate solution.
